The Allergiene™ cycle was created to help homeowners who struggle with seasonal allergies or live with pets that create irritating dander. Clothes are one of the most common carriers of allergens. You carry pollen on your clothes after walking outside while pet dander lands on your shirts and pants after you play with a furry friend. This can lead to flare-ups like itchy eyes, a runny nose, and a sore throat.
This washing machine clean cycle introduces steam to the washing process and heats up your clothes to a level that kills most household bacteria. The cycle is designed to remove as many particles as possible so your clothes stay clean and don’t contribute to unwanted allergy symptoms.

Clean Washer Cycle
Your washing machine takes good care of your clothes as long as it is regularly cleaned and maintained. However, many people don’t realize that they need to frequently clean their washing units – especially front-load models. Regular cleaning can prevent odors caused by mildew while also protecting the rubber seal on your washer.
This makes the Clean Washer cycle one of the most underrated washing machine cycles on the market. This cycle runs at one of the highest temperatures possible to sanitize the drum and runs quickly to minimize water usage.

Smart Wash
One of the biggest trends in washing machine cycles is removing the burden on homeowners to choose the right settings. Historically, homeowners needed to know what each setting was and when to use it. People would have washing machine cycles explained in manuals or in stores to learn about the features. However, with modern technology, the machine chooses the cycle for you.
The GE Smart Wash system starts with an evaluation of the clothes. The machine checks the weight of the laundry and the soil levels to understand what needs to be cleaned. It will then run an appropriate cycle that minimizes waste while maximizing cleaning power. For example, it will run a different cycle for your work uniforms than for your beach towels.

MultiControl™
The next step when improving washing machine cycles is to improve the dryer cycles that come after them. If you are washing delicate items, you don’t necessarily want extremely high power and heat levels when you dry them. This is what the MultiControl™ system is meant to help with. When you stack your Samsung washer and dryer together, you can use the MultiControl™ function to sync the needs of your washer with your dryer.
By choosing your settings once, you can flip your laundry faster and won’t forget to adjust your dryer cycles based on your washer needs. Manufacturers are increasingly creating washers and dryers that “talk” to each other, which means the washer tells the dryer how to best dry the laundry that it is currently cleaning. Once again, this takes the burden off of homeowners to choose the right cycles.

FAQ
What are the cycles in a washing machine?
The cycles on the washing machine vary by the size of the load, the level of dirtiness of the clothes, and the type of clothes you are washing. For example, a heavy-duty cycle will appropriately wash your comforter or your dirty yard work clothes. A more delicate cycle will protect your silk dresses, lingerie, and other less-soiled garments.
What cycle is best for washing?
Most of the time, homeowners can either use the normal or permanent press cycle to clean their clothes. Both of these cycles are meant for day-day-day clothes like work shirts, pants, and casual tops. However, if you have highly dirty clothes or heavy-duty uniforms, you might want to use a heavier cycle or a second rinse to make sure they are thoroughly cleaned.
What do the different modes on a washing machine mean?
If you want to manually control your washing machine, you can adjust the water temperature, spin speed, and water levels used to clean your clothes. Heavy-duty clothes will need a higher spin rate and higher water levels for a deeper clean. Adjusting your water temperature to a cooler level can reduce your energy consumption.
